  • Quinn group opens Q-Park Kazan, Russia

    9 Mar, 2009, Moscow

    As part of their on-going investment projects in Eastern Europe, the Quinn Group based in Co. Fermanagh have today announced the opening of Phase I of their logistics facility, Q-Park in Kazan, Russia. The city of Kazan is strategically located in the very heart of the Russian Federation about 800 km east of Moscow. As the capital of the Republic of Tatarstan, and with a population of 1.5 mn people, the city has had a long tradition as a trade centre between the east and the rest of Europe.

    Phase I of the facility is over 83,000 sq m, is built to the highest specification and sets the standard in logistics construction in Russia. It has already attracted interest form many large international players with the likes of Schneider, McDonalds and Michelin already having agreed terms. Despite the economic downturn, the Quinn Group is very confident that construction of this quality in the emerging regions of the world will be very successful. The massive increase in efficiency and cost control associated with the facility in comparison with traditional warehousing is very evident for those companies already operating from the centre. Phase 1 of the facility when fully leased is expected to provide employment for up to 2,000 local people. Following the completion of the lease process the Quinn Group already has design plans for the construction of subsequent phases of the project which would transform the area into a central logistics hub for the Upper Volga region.

    The Q-Park was officially opened today by the Prime Minister of Tatarstan Republic, Rustam N. Minnikhanov. The Prime Minister has been a strong supporter of the Quinn Group’s investment in Tatarstan Republic.

    The opening of Q-Park, Kazan is another success from the Quinn Group and follows the recent openings of other property assets in Eastern Europe including the “Kutuzoff Tower” office center in Moscow, and the “Leonardo” office centre and “Univermag Ukraina” Shopping Centre in Kiev among others in Central Europe and India. The Quinn Group continues to have high expectations about future investments in Russia, Eastern Europe and India.

    Cushman & Wakefield Stiles & Riabokobylko is the exclusive leasing and marketing agent for this project.
